Class Int32ArrayColumnEncoder
- java.lang.Object
-
- org.apache.iotdb.tsfile.read.common.block.column.Int32ArrayColumnEncoder
-
- All Implemented Interfaces:
ColumnEncoder
public class Int32ArrayColumnEncoder extends java.lang.Object implements ColumnEncoder
-
-
Nested Class Summary
-
Nested classes/interfaces inherited from interface org.apache.iotdb.tsfile.read.common.block.column.ColumnEncoder
ColumnEncoder.ColumnToBooleanFunction
-
-
Constructor Summary
Constructors Constructor Description Int32ArrayColumnEncoder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description ColumnreadColumn(java.nio.ByteBuffer input, TSDataType dataType, int positionCount)Read a column from the specified input.voidwriteColumn(java.io.DataOutputStream output, Column column)Write the specified column to the specified output-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face org.apache.iotdb.tsfile.read.common.block.column.ColumnEncoder
readTimeColumn
-
-
-
-
Method Detail
-
readColumn
public Column readColumn(java.nio.ByteBuffer input, TSDataType dataType, int positionCount)
Description copied from interface:ColumnEncoderRead a column from the specified input.- Specified by:
readColumnin interfaceColumnEncoder
-
writeColumn
public void writeColumn(java.io.DataOutputStream output, Column column) throws java.io.IOExceptionDescription copied from interface:ColumnEncoderWrite the specified column to the specified output- Specified by:
writeColumnin interfaceColumnEncoder- Throws:
java.io.IOException
-
-